12:38 | Lima, Jul. 03 (ANDINA).
Malls Peru informed today that started the construction of the new shopping center denominated Los Jardines Open Plaza in Trujillo (La Libertad), the fifth of the Open Plaza chain which will demand an investment of 20 million dollars.
Malls Peru is a business unit of Saga Falabella, which develops power centers, that is, commercial centers distinguished by having at least two anchor stores together and smaller operators around.
Power centers offer consumers easy access to stores speeding up their purchases, compared with bigger malls.
Malls Peru operates four power centers in the country and Los Jardines Open Plaza will be built over a 25,000 square meters area in the land of the old Los Jardines Hotel.
The Shopping Center will include the Tottus Supermarket and the hardware store Sodimac as anchor stores. It will have 20 more stores, such as Banco de Crédito del Perú (BCP), BBVA Banco Continental, Radio Shack, Lavanderías Pressto, Do it, and food places such as China Wok and Norky’s.
Los Jardines Open Plaza will create 1,000 direct jobs and 3,000 indirect jobs, indicated the general manager of Malls Peru, José Antonio Contreras.
